  Two linked genes encoding a secreted effector and a membrane protein are essential for Ustilago maydis-induced tumour formation

Doehlemann, G., Reissmann, S., Assmann, D., Fleckenstein, M., & Kahmann, R. (2011). Two linked genes encoding a secreted effector and a membrane protein are essential for Ustilago maydis-induced tumour formation. Molecular Microbiology, 81(3), 751-766.
